The Arts as a Catalyst for Innovation

The intersection of arts and business fosters innovation. Discover how creativity can drive success in various industries.

New York, USA — The relationship between the arts and innovation is becoming increasingly vital in today’s fast-paced business landscape. As companies seek to differentiate themselves in competitive markets, the creative processes inherent in artistic disciplines are being recognized for their potential to enhance problem-solving and drive success.

Understanding how creativity fuels innovation is essential for businesses aiming to adapt and thrive. The link between artistic practices and effective problem-solving spans industries, suggesting that incorporating artistic methodologies can lead to significant advancements in productivity and market relevance.

The Arts as a Catalyst for Innovation

Research shows that organizations which prioritize creativity are more likely to experience higher revenue growth. A report from Adobe found that companies fostering creativity outperform their peers in terms of revenue growth by 1.5 times on average[1]. This correlation underlines the importance of nurturing creative talent within teams, as employees who engage in creative tasks report higher job satisfaction and increased productivity.

Moreover, the World Economic Forum’s Future of Jobs Report 2020 highlights creativity as one of the top skills needed in the workforce by 2025, ranking it alongside critical thinking and problem-solving[2]. This emphasis on creativity signals a shift in how educational institutions and organizations approach skill development, pushing for interdisciplinary learning that integrates arts with traditional business education.

Historically, the arts have been sidelined in favor of ST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) disciplines. However, this trend is reversing as leaders in various sectors recognize the value of a more holistic approach to education and workforce development. For instance, companies like Google and Apple have long been known for their commitment to fostering a culture of creativity and innovation. Their success stories illustrate how a creative workforce not only generates novel ideas but also enhances collaboration and adaptability in a rapidly changing environment.

Incorporating art-based methods into business practices can take many forms. Design thinking, for example, is a methodology that emphasizes empathy, ideation, and experimentation—principles that are deeply rooted in the arts. Organizations such as IDEO have successfully utilized design thinking to revolutionize products and services, demonstrating how creativity can lead to tangible outcomes and competitive advantages.

Furthermore, art can serve as a powerful tool for team building and enhancing workplace culture. Activities like collaborative art projects or workshops led by artists can foster communication and trust among team members. A study published in the Journal of Business Research found that engaging in creative activities can improve team dynamics and encourage innovative thinking[3]. As companies increasingly prioritize employee well-being and engagement, integrating arts into the workplace becomes an attractive strategy.

However, the challenge lies in overcoming traditional mindsets that view the arts as separate from business objectives. Leaders must advocate for the inclusion of creativity in strategic planning and operational frameworks. This requires a cultural shift within organizations, where creativity is not merely an afterthought but a central component of the business strategy.

Looking ahead, the integration of arts into business practices is likely to expand, especially as the demand for innovative solutions grows. Companies that embrace this trend will not only enhance their creative capabilities but also position themselves as leaders in their respective fields. As the landscape of work continues to evolve, organizations must remain agile, adapting to new challenges through the lens of creativity.

In conclusion, the intersection of the arts and business is a fertile ground for innovation. As organizations cultivate creative environments, they unlock potential that can lead to breakthrough solutions and sustainable growth. The future belongs to those who recognize that creativity is not just an asset; it’s a necessity in navigating the complexities of modern business.
